Re: dd: error reading '/dev/sr0': Input/output error



Using an old PATA-to-USB cable, I attached a 15 year old PATA DVD Drive to the SATA based computer I've been using.  With this drive (/dev/sr1), dd seems to working fine without having to precede it with dvdbackup -M.

In the dvdread README on github, I found this: '..... If you attempt to read scrambled DVD directly with cp/dd/readom, you'll get I/O error (Read of scrambled sector without authentication) on all scrambled sectors ....  dvdread uses libdvdcss to authenticate itself to DVD drive using special IOCTLs, and this eliminates "Read of scrambled sector without authentication" errors'
